Suburban districts depend heavily on bus fleets covering a wide area of residential streets, which are plowed after main roads. Side-street conditions at 5 AM often decide the call.
Indiana averages about 26 inches of snow per year. Indiana districts use a county-level travel advisory system — Level 2 and Level 3 advisories typically trigger closures.
